Kelsey Russo is a Physical Therapist with a location in Columbus.
person person person
Kelsey Lynne Russo, PT
Physical Therapist
apartment
Columbus, IN
About Kelsey Russo
Accepted Insurance
No info
Languages Spoken
No info
Education and Training
No info
Specialty
Physical Therapist
arrow_drop_down